高级服务器开发怎么做?高级服务器开发面试题

2026年高级服务器开发的核心破局点在于:以云原生架构为底座,深度融合eBPF可观测性、Rust安全重构与AI辅助编码,实现从被动响应到主动自愈的高并发系统构建。

2026高级服务器开发的技术演进与重构

架构范式转移:从微服务到Serverless 2.0

传统微服务的治理开销在2026年已成为痛点,根据CNCF 2026年度报告,78%的头部企业已向Serverless 2.0及边缘计算架构迁移,开发者无需再过度关注底层容器调度,转而将精力倾注于业务逻辑与冷启动优化。

  • 极简冷启动:通过AOT编译与快照技术,将Rust/Go服务的冷启动延迟压缩至5ms以内
  • 边缘计算协同:逻辑节点下沉至离用户最近的边缘节点,动态回源核心机房。

语言层重构:Rust与C++的深度博弈

在内存安全红线前,Rust已成为高级服务器开发的必修课,Linux内核全面拥抱Rust即是明证,在高级服务器开发用Rust还是C++好的抉择中,结论已逐渐清晰:

  • 新业务首选Rust:在无GC的确定性延迟与内存安全上,Rust具备压倒性优势,可规避约70%的常见内存漏洞
  • 遗留系统改造:C++体系引入静态分析工具与智能指针,逐步替换高危模块。

性能与可观测性:突破C10K迈向C10M

高级服务器开发怎么做?高级服务器开发面试题

内核级可观测性:eBPF的全面普及

传统打日志的方式已无法支撑百万级QPS的深度排查,eBPF技术在2026年成为高级开发者的“透视眼”。

传统监控 vs eBPF可观测性

对比维度 传统APM打点 eBPF内核态探测
性能开销 较高(约3%-5%) 极低(<1%
侵入性 需修改业务代码 零侵入,动态挂载
排查深度 应用层调用链 网络IO、系统调用、内核锁

协程与异步IO的极致压榨

面对北京服务器开发工程师如何应对百万级高并发的真实场景,核心解法在于调度模型的升级。

  1. 用户态协程调度:C++20无栈协程与Rust async运行时深度定制,减少线程上下文切换开销。
  2. io_uring深度集成:彻底告别epoll,基于Linux 6.x内核的io_uring实现全异步零拷贝网络收发。

AI赋能与安全合规:2026的生存法则

AI Copilot重塑研发流水线

高级开发者不再是代码的纯搬运工,而是AI的调度者,2026年,AI辅助编码已覆盖60%以上的模板代码生成,但架构设计与核心逻辑仍需人工把控。

  • 智能调优:基于大模型的压测分析,自动识别锁竞争与内存瓶颈,输出重构建议。
  • 高级服务器开发怎么做?高级服务器开发面试题

  • 自愈系统:结合AIOps,实现流量突增时的自动扩容与异常节点的热隔离。

安全左移与合规标准

数据安全法与等保2.0的深入执行,让安全不再是运维的专属。

  • 供应链安全:强制启用SBOM(软件物料清单),依赖库漏洞扫描前置至CI/CD阶段。
  • 零信任网络:服务间mTLS双向认证成为标配,内网不再是绝对安全区。

实战成本与人才进阶路径

研发成本与架构选型

企业在技术重构时,高级服务器开发定制化方案多少钱是核心考量,这取决于并发指标与合规要求。

  • 标准高可用架构(10万QPS):约30-50万,含微服务治理与基础容灾。
  • 超低延迟/强合规架构(百万QPS+金融级):百万级起步,需内核调优、eBPF定制与专线网络保障。

2026高级开发者的能力矩阵

只会写CRUD已无法立足,高级开发需具备全栈视野:

  1. 底层内功:精通Linux内核原理、网络协议栈与汇编级性能剖析。
  2. 架构视野:掌握云原生编排、分布式一致性算法与Serverless调度。
  3. AI工具链:熟练运用大模型辅助编码、压测与系统诊断。

高级服务器开发怎么做?高级服务器开发面试题

2026年的技术浪潮中,高级服务器开发早已跨越了单纯的代码编写,演变为融合底层内核、云原生架构与AI工具的系统性工程,唯有持续深耕底层原理,拥抱安全与效率并重的范式转移,方能在高并发时代的洪流中立于不败之地。

问答模块

2026年高级服务器开发必须掌握Rust吗?

不是绝对必须,但强烈建议掌握,C++在遗留系统中仍占主导,但新启高并发、对内存安全要求严苛的项目,Rust已是行业共识首选。

eBPF适合所有服务器监控场景吗?

不适合,eBPF擅长内核态与网络底层的无侵入排查,但业务逻辑层的链路追踪仍需传统APM结合,两者互补而非替代。

AI会取代高级服务器开发工程师吗?

不会,AI能替代模板代码编写,但复杂架构设计、性能瓶颈定位与系统级调优仍依赖人类专家的深度逻辑与经验判断。

您在服务器开发中遇到了哪些技术瓶颈?欢迎在评论区留下您的实战问题。

参考文献

机构:CNCF / 时间:2026年 / 名称:《2026云原生发展白皮书》

作者:Greg Kroah-Hartman等 / 时间:2026年 / 名称:《Linux内核Rust驱动模型演进与安全评估》

机构:中国信通院 / 时间:2026年 / 名称:《分布式系统可观测性技术与eBPF应用规范》

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/182008.html

(0)
上一篇 2026年4月25日 03:38
下一篇 2026年4月25日 03:41

相关推荐

  • 服务器开关在哪?服务器电源开关位置图解

    服务器的“开关”并非单一物理按钮,而是一个涵盖物理硬件启动、远程管理控制及操作系统服务的综合概念,对于绝大多数现代数据中心环境而言,服务器的开关操作主要依赖于远程管理控制台,物理开关仅作为初始化或紧急故障处理手段, 理解服务器开关的具体位置与操作逻辑,是保障业务连续性与数据安全的基础技能,错误的操作可能导致硬件……

    2026年4月9日
    5500
  • 服务器带显卡有什么用?服务器带显卡的好处有哪些

    服务器配置独立显卡已成为高性能计算架构中的关键转折点,这不仅仅是硬件堆叠,更是算力效率的质变,核心结论在于:服务器带显卡能够将并行计算能力提升数十倍甚至上百倍,彻底解决传统CPU服务器在AI训练、科学计算及图形渲染领域的性能瓶颈,是企业构建高算力集群、实现数字化转型的最优解, 这种架构通过CPU与GPU的异构协……

    2026年4月8日
    4700
  • 服务器最高权限设置方法有哪些?| root权限管理技巧详解

    服务器最高权限设置服务器最高权限(如Linux的root,Windows的Administrator或Domain Admin)是系统管理的终极钥匙,其核心安全策略在于:严格限制直接使用,实施基于”最小权限原则”的分级授权,并配以完备的审计追踪与应急响应机制, 鲁莽的全权开放等同于将整个系统命脉置于高危之地,核……

    服务器运维 2026年2月14日
    11500
  • 服务器需要装什么软件?2026服务器软件推荐大全

    服务器是数字化时代的核心引擎,支撑着从网站浏览到企业应用、从数据存储到人工智能的一切,要让这台引擎高效、安全、可靠地运转,离不开一系列专业软件的协同工作,服务器核心运行的软件主要包括操作系统、Web服务器、数据库管理系统、应用服务器/运行时环境、虚拟化与容器平台、监控与管理工具、安全防护软件、文件/存储服务、备……

    服务器运维 2026年2月15日
    14800
  • 个人数据供应链安全怎么保障?如何构建数据供应链安全防护体系

    个人数据供应链的安全核心在于建立全生命周期的闭环管控,通过技术隔离、权限最小化及第三方审计,将数据泄露风险降至最低,而非单纯依赖防火墙防御,拆解数据供应链的隐形风险点很多人认为只要公司内网安全,数据就安全了,这种想法在2026年的数字化环境下已经过时,个人数据在流转过程中,会经过采集、存储、处理、共享、归档等多……

    2026年5月30日
    1800
  • 服务器带宽跑满怎么办?如何快速排查并解决带宽拥堵问题

    服务器带宽跑满会导致网站访问卡顿、服务不可用甚至业务中断,核心解决思路是“先应急恢复,后排查根治”,通过技术手段限制非必要流量、优化传输效率、升级带宽配置,能够快速解决问题并防止复发,面对{服务器带宽跑满怎么办}这一棘手问题,必须从流量分析、系统优化、架构升级三个维度建立长效机制, 应急处理:快速恢复业务可用性……

    2026年4月11日
    4900
  • 如何开通服务器短信功能 | 服务器短信服务

    企业高效触达用户的通信基石服务器短信开通,是指企业通过将短信发送能力集成到自身服务器或业务系统中,实现自动化、规模化触发短信通知、验证码、营销信息等关键通信服务的技术方案, 它超越了个人手机点对点发送的局限,是企业实现用户运营、交易安全、服务通知的必备基础设施,其核心价值在于稳定、高效、可编程的通信能力, 服务……

    2026年2月8日
    11300
  • 服务器带宽使用率高怎么办?服务器带宽跑满的解决方法

    服务器带宽使用率高通常源于流量激增、应用程序设计缺陷或遭受恶意攻击,必须立即排查根源并实施流量清洗与架构优化,否则将导致服务不可用及严重的业务损失,解决这一问题的核心在于精准监控、架构调整与安全防护的组合策略,核心根源分析:为何带宽会飙升面对带宽告警,首要任务是定位流量源头,盲目升级带宽往往治标不治本,甚至掩盖……

    2026年4月3日
    8000
  • 如何选择服务器配置?2026年服务器选购指南大全

    选择适合的服务器规格是构建高效、稳定IT基础设施的关键决策,直接影响业务性能、扩展性和总体拥有成本(TCO),核心原则在于精准匹配业务需求,并预留合理的扩展空间,以下是系统化的选择指南:明确核心业务负载与应用场景这是选型的基石,不同的应用对硬件资源的需求差异巨大:Web/应用服务器:CPU: 中等需求,核心数量……

    2026年2月11日
    13800
  • 服务器异常提醒怎么处理,服务器异常提醒原因及解决方法

    服务器异常提醒是保障业务连续性与数据安全的核心机制,其本质在于通过实时监控与智能诊断,将潜在的系统崩溃风险转化为可操作的维护窗口,从而最大程度降低因宕机造成的经济损失与用户信任危机,对于任何依赖数字化运营的企业而言,建立一套高效、精准的异常提醒体系,不再是可有可无的辅助功能,而是运维架构中不可或缺的生命线,服务……

    2026年3月24日
    7100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注